Charles Dickens and the Victorian Child

Discover the intricate world of childhood in the Victorian era with Charles Dickens and the Victorian Child by Amberyl Malkovich. Published in 2014 by Taylor & Francis Ltd, this insightful paperback spans 176 pages and delves into the portrayal of the imperfect child in Dickens's works. Malkovich expertly examines how these representations shaped the romanticization and socialization of children during the Victorian period.

Through her analysis, Malkovich argues that the essence of the Victorian child continues to resonate in contemporary children's literature.
